Clinical Trial Summary

The primary purpose of this study is to demonstrate the POLARSTEM™ Ti/HA cumulative femoral stem revision rate at 10 years.

The secondary purpose of this study is to provide 10 years of safety and effectiveness data of POLARSTEM™ Ti/HA in terms of radiographic and clinical performance


Description:

This is a multicenter retrospective longterm clinical outcome study conducted in up to 6 hospitals in France. 502 subjects who have undergone THA with POLARSTEM™ from 2002 to 2005 will be enrolled in this study and clinical and radiographically followed up for at least 10 years. Subjects who have not reached the 10-year post surgery timepoint will be invited to a 10-year post-operative follow-up visit to obtain the clinical and radiographic outcome measures.

Eligibility Inclusion Criteria:

1. Subject required and received primary total hip arthroplasty between 2002 and 2005.

2. Subject received the POLARSTEM™ Ti/HA unilateral or bilateral, due to severe hip joint damage resulting from arthrosis, degenerative disease, traumatic events, inflammatory or rheumatoid processes.

3. Subject received the non-cemented POLARSYSTEM (POLARSTEM™ Ti/HA in combination with POLARCUP™).

4. Subject was aged between 18 and 75 at time of surgery.

5. Signed Informed Consent (ICF).

Exclusion Criteria:

1. Subject received the cemented POLARSTEM™.

2. Previously failed endoprosthesis and/or THR components in relevant hip.

3. Medical or mental health conditions which could impair the stubject's ability or willingness to comply with the study.

Outcome

Type Measure Description Time frame Safety issue
Primary Femoral stem revision rate at 10 years for any reason Long term cumulative femoral stem revision rate of Polarstem will be evaluated in 502 subjects since surgery until 10 years Follow Up
Secondary Number of subjects with revision of any components for any reason Long-term cumulative revision rate of the cup will be evaluated in 502 subjects date of surgery until 10 years Follow Up
Secondary Standard radiographic assessment at least at 10 years radiographic evaluation on x-rays to assess the osseointegration and orientation of cup and stem, heterotopic ossification, signs of radiolucent lines, osteolysis, atrophy and hypertrophy date of surgery and at 10 years Follow Up
Secondary Hip Disability and Osteoarthritis Outcome Score (HOOS) at least at 10-year assessment as patient reported outcome (PRO at 10 years Follow Up
Secondary Merle D'Aubigné and Postel (MAP) at least at 10-year assessment pre-operative and at 10 years Follow Up
Secondary Adverse Events through study completion, an average of 10 years
